π Advanced Rule Management
πΉ Rule Precedence: When multiple rules match the same text, the first rule in the list takes priority.
πΉ URL Matching Options:
β’ Exact URL: https://example.com/page
β’ Wildcard: *.example.com/* (matches all subdomains)
β’ Regex-based URLs: /example\.(com|org)/
β’ Universal Match: * (applies everywhere)

Developer Mode (Manual Installation)
1οΈβ£ Download the extension ZIP
2οΈβ£ Go to chrome://extensions/ in Chrome
3οΈβ£ Enable Developer mode (top-right corner)
4οΈβ£ Click βLoad unpackedβ and select the folder
5οΈβ£ Your extension is now installed and ready to use!
